According to the National Center for Education Statistics, the most popular majors at the City College of New York, based on degrees conferred, are:
1. Psychology: The program introduces students to various approaches and theories about human behavior, thought processes, and emotions.
2. Mechanical Engineering: This field integrates engineering physics and mathematical principles with materials science. Students learn to analyze, design, manufacture, and maintain mechanical systems.
3. Electrical and Electronics Engineering: It covers the design and application of circuitry and electronic equipment. Students gain a strong background in sciences and mathematics, apart from extensive theoretical knowledge.
4. Social Sciences: This area combines anthropology, sociology, political science, psychology, and various other disciplines to study human behavior and society.
5. Civil Engineering: Students learn to design and supervise the construction of public works like roads, buildings, airports, tunnels, dams, bridges, etc.
Remember, these are just the most selected majors, but CCNY offers a wide array of programs. Make sure to choose your major based on your interests and career goals!
